Job Summary
Personally identifies, cultivates, solicits and stewards philanthropic gifts of $100,000 or more to Augusta University, its academic units, centers and institutes, with special emphasis on major gifts of $250,000 or more for Augusta University, by strategically managing a portfolio of approximately 75 confirmed major gifts prospects.
Responsibilities
The responsibilities include, but are not limited to:
Identifies, cultivates, solicits and stewards philanthropic gifts of $100,000 or more to Augusta University, its academic units, centers and institutes, with special emphasis on major gifts of $250,000 or more for Augusta University, by strategically managing a portfolio of approximately 75 confirmed major gifts prospects. Special or exclusive focus of the role may be given to a particular area of the university as directed by the employee's manager.
Performance is evaluated annually based upon predetermined and weighted performance of the responsibilities of the employee:
* Scheduling of and participation in face-to-face meetings with major gift prospective donors, and/or donors
* Identification and qualification of new major gift prospects
* Number of major gift proposals presented
* Number of major gifts solicitations closed
* Total dollars raised
Specific targets and weighting for all categories are based upon the breadth and maturity of the Associate Director of Philanthropy major gifts prospect portfolio on an annual basis.
Works closely with the deans, department chairs, and faculty to develop and communicate the philanthropic cases for support for the college and its academic units, centers and/or institutes. Utilizes the expertise and professional relationships of the deans, department chairs and faculty to identify and cultivate major gifts prospects and craft major gift proposals to alumni, patients, friends, corporations and foundations.
Appropriate and timely documentation of all donor interactions and donor relationship activities within the database of record.
Works collaboratively with other Augusta University philanthropy professionals in the successful planning and execution of multiple college and university-wide alumni and donor engagement, stewardship and fundraising events.
Other duties as assigned.
Required Qualifications
Bachelor's degree from an accredited college or university with a minimum of three years of experience in higher education or non-profit organization. Specifically, experience in personally identifying, cultivating, soliciting, and stewarding private philanthropic gifts, OR 7 or more years of experience/training in fundraising, sales, marketing or similar.
